Common Types of Industrial Fan Ventilation Equipment

Different industries need specific airflow patterns and pressure capabilities. Selecting the right fan ensures proper air circulation, temperature control, and compliance with workplace safety standards.

Axial vs. Centrifugal Fans

FeatureAxial FanCentrifugal Fan
Airflow DirectionParallel to shaftPerpendicular to shaft
Pressure RangeLow to mediumMedium to high
EfficiencyBest for large air volumeBest for focused exhaust
MaintenanceSimpleModerate

Improving Energy Efficiency in Ventilation Systems

Energy efficiency is a growing focus in industrial ventilation. Modern fans use high-efficiency motors, variable speed drives, and improved blade designs to lower energy consumption. For example, facilities that upgrade to variable frequency drive fans often see power savings between 20% and 40%, depending on load conditions.

Reducing power use not only cuts costs but also supports sustainability goals and compliance with environmental standards. Many industries now include ventilation efficiency in their energy audits and equipment planning.

Industrial Fan Ventilation Applications

Ventilation fans are widely used in cement plants, power generation units, steel mills, food processing areas, and automotive assembly lines. Proper air movement prevents overheating, removes dust and fumes, and maintains consistent conditions for both personnel and machinery.

How to Select the Right Ventilation Fan

The right fan choice depends on airflow volume, pressure requirements, installation space, and environmental factors. Engineers typically review fan curves, materials, drive types, and noise levels before finalizing specifications.

Selection CriteriaDetails
Airflow VolumeMeasured in CFM to determine fan size
PressureStatic or total pressure requirement based on system design
TemperatureHigh-temperature fans for process exhaust or kiln ventilation
MaterialSteel, aluminum, or FRP depending on corrosion or heat exposure

FAQs

What is industrial fan ventilation?

It refers to the use of fans and air systems to move air through factories or plants for temperature control, contaminant removal, and worker safety.

Where are industrial ventilation fans typically used?

They are used in manufacturing plants, warehouses, power stations, and processing facilities to manage heat, dust, and fumes.

How do axial and centrifugal fans differ?

Axial fans move air along their axis for high volume and low pressure, while centrifugal fans push air outward for higher pressure applications.

What factors affect industrial fan efficiency?

Motor design, blade shape, system pressure, and duct layout all influence airflow performance and energy use.

Why is ventilation important in industrial settings?

Proper ventilation maintains air quality, prevents overheating, and helps meet safety and environmental standards.

Can industrial fan ventilation systems be automated?

Yes, many systems use sensors and variable frequency drives for automatic speed control and energy optimization.

What materials are used for industrial fans?

Fans are often made from mild steel, stainless steel, aluminum, or FRP depending on temperature and corrosion conditions.

How can noise be reduced in industrial ventilation?

Noise can be managed through acoustic enclosures, vibration isolation, and refined blade designs.
